The Itinerary Breakdown

The adventure kicks off early, with pickup from your hotel in Korcula Old Town, ensuring a hassle-free start. After a short transfer to the Korcula Adventures private pier in Lumbarda, you’ll meet your guides and get a quick briefing on safety and snorkeling equipment. This initial touchpoint sets the tone, as reviews note that the crew is friendly, knowledgeable, and eager to ensure everyone feels comfortable—crucial for a smooth experience.

From there, the day is divided into three main segments: snorkeling at the shipwreck, snorkeling at Moro Beach, and a delightful local lunch. Each part offers something different, making this tour well-rounded.

Snorkeling at the Shipwreck off Peninsula Peljesac

The first stop is a sunken ship—a feature that excites many travelers. The shipwreck is positioned just off the peninsula, providing an accessible yet intriguing underwater site. Reviewers like Chiara_K describe it as “super cool,” saying they loved “snorkeling around the shipwreck and seeing sea creatures.” The water visibility can reach up to 20 meters during summer, which helps with clear views of marine life, including schools of fish, octopuses, and crabs.

Expect to see some octopuses, a favorite among marine enthusiasts, along with starfish and sea urchins. The wreck is shallow enough for snorkelers of various skill levels, and the guides often assist with safety tips and gear. The reviews emphasize that the guides are very knowledgeable, making it easier for even less experienced swimmers to enjoy the site.

Moro Beach: A Picturesque Stop for Relaxation and Snorkeling

The second snorkeling spot is Moro Beach, which reviewers describe as “ridiculously beautiful.” The beach’s crystal-clear waters and secluded setting make it perfect for both snorkeling and relaxing on the sand. Here, travelers can expect to see more marine life in a calm, scenic environment. Many guests appreciate the chance to paddleboard or simply lounge on the beach after their underwater explorations.

The Highlight: Fresh Sea Urchins and Local Flavors

After the underwater excitement, it’s time for one of the tour’s most unique features—sampling hand-picked sea urchins with a lemon wedge and a carafe of local white wine. Chiara_K mentions that the lunch was “delicious from freshly caught sea urchin to risotto, cheese, bread, and wine.” The seafood is fresh, and the wine pairing adds to the experience, giving you a true taste of Korcula’s culinary delights.

The light lunch also includes a fruit platter, served onboard the yacht, providing the perfect balance of sustenance and refreshment. Multiple reviews highlight the quality of the food, noting it as one of the best parts of the trip.

The Yacht and Crew: Comfort and Personal Service

The yacht, described as spacious and well-equipped, offers sunshade and two toilets, which travelers find crucial for comfort during the approximately five-hour trip. The crew, including the captain and first mate, are praised for their friendliness and professionalism. Reviewers like Lorena_M mention that the crew was “friendly,” making the experience feel intimate and personal.

The Return Journey

After lunch and snorkeling, the yacht cruises back to Lumbarda, completing the loop. The transfer back to your hotel is seamless, allowing you to relax after a busy, fun-filled morning.

Practical Considerations

  • The tour lasts about 5 hours, so it’s suitable for those who enjoy a well-paced, balanced outing.
  • The maximum group size is 12 travelers, ensuring intimacy and personalized attention.
  • Pre-book at least 27 days in advance on average, which suggests this is a popular experience.
  • The tour is operated by a multi-lingual guide, making language no barrier.
